Description
Delicate, caramelized oat cookies filled with rich melted chocolate, these Lace Cookies with Chocolate are thin, crisp, and perfect for elegant snacking or gift-giving. They’re surprisingly simple to make and impossible to eat just one.
Ingredients
Scale
1/2 cup unsalted butter
2/3 cup light brown sugar, packed
3/4 cup old-fashioned rolled oats
2 tablespoons all-purpose flour
1/4 teaspoon salt
1 tablespoon milk
1/2 teaspoon vanilla extract
1/2 cup semi-sweet or dark chocolate (chopped or chips)
Instructions
- Preheat oven to 350°F (175°C). Line baking sheets with parchment paper or silicone mats.
- In a saucepan, melt butter over low heat. Stir in brown sugar until smooth and dissolved. Remove from heat.
- Mix in oats, flour, and salt until combined. Add milk and vanilla extract, stirring to form a loose batter.
- Drop teaspoon-sized amounts onto the baking sheet, spacing at least 3 inches apart.
- Bake for 6–8 minutes, or until edges are golden and cookies look lacy.
- Cool on baking sheet for a few minutes, then transfer to wire rack to crisp up.
- Melt chocolate in microwave-safe bowl in 20-second intervals, stirring until smooth.
- Spread chocolate on the flat side of one cookie and sandwich with another. Let set before serving.
